Output 0d3c5c520861e2b7494ae9121f47c3f29a883ba8df4a0fd1d4150e666edd44ba:1

value
187053640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4032778d9e247a30b60310b91ab193d5cda6b96 OP_EQUAL
address
3GeEXAH2PjB6tdhYcZdeaoewyjUA1Kxz9G
transaction
0d3c5c520861e2b7494ae9121f47c3f29a883ba8df4a0fd1d4150e666edd44ba
spent
true